Elephant riding

Elephant riding is an activity where a person rides on an elephant, historically used for transport or war and now primarily a tourist attraction. It is considered a harmful practice by many animal welfare organizations because it involves cruel training methods to break the elephant's spirit, a process known as "the crush," to make them submissive for riding and performances.

Via ferrata

A via ferrata is a protected climbing route through a mountainous area, using steel cables, ladders, and rungs fixed to the rock face. The Italian term translates to "iron path" or "iron way" and allows climbers to progress with relative safety without needing the technical skills of rock climbing, by clipping a harness to the cable for security. It is a hybrid of hiking and climbing that offers an adventurous and exhilarating experience in accessible terrain.
